Abstract
SiC composites were prepared with MgO-CeO2 as sintering aids by hot pressing at 1850℃.The densification, thermal conductivity and mechanical properties were investigated with different AlN contents. When AlN is not added, the porosity and bulk density of the sample are the worst 4.71% and 2.43 g/cm3 respectively. When the content of AlN is added to 5wt%, the density of samples increase. The AlN content is further increase to 10wt%-20wt%. The porosity and bulk density of the samples are keep at 0.20% and 3.31 g/cm3 respectively. The highest thermal conductivity of 51.62 W·m-1·K-1 is obtained when the AlN content is 10wt%. At the same time,the flexural strength and fracture toughness of the samples reach to the peak of 731.3 MPa and 7.3 MPa · m1/2 respectively.
